I Refuse To Like You
I Refuse To Like You
“At this high school, there's one rule everyone knows: the cheerleaders and the soccer team do not get along. Leading the chaos are Kara, the sharp-tongued captain of the cheer squad, and Kieran, the equally stubborn captain of the soccer team. Their rivalry isn't new-it's been going on since childhood. They argue, compete, sabotage each other, and turn even the smallest moments into full-blown battles. The worst part? Their families are close, constantly forcing them into the same space. The even worse part? Beneath all the insults and constant fighting, there's something neither of them wants to admit. As their teams clash and their personal war escalates, their hatred starts to blur into something far more complicated.”
